What airport is best to fly into Deposit?
Greater Binghamton Airport (BGM) is 30 mi from central Deposit. It’s the only airport in the city, so there’s no possibility of your cabbie taking you to the wrong one!

How to get through airport security fast when traveling to Deposit
Your adventure to Deposit kicks off as soon as you’ve completed all the security checks. Here are a few hints and tips to ensure you pass through quickly:

  • Have your boarding pass and travel ID somewhere accessible. They’ll be the first things you’ll be asked to produce by security personnel.
  • It’s useful to know that belts with metal buckles can set off the body scanner’s alarms. If you have one on, you may be told to step back and take it off before moving on.
  • Electronic items such as phones, laptops and cameras need to be put through the X-ray machine separately. Be sure they’re easily accessible.
  • When you get to the security checkpoint, you’ll be asked to place all creams, liquids and gels in a separate bin for scanning. Make sure they’re all in containers no larger than 3.4 ounces (100 milliliters) and sealed in a clear zip-lock bag.
  • The airport security will likely ask you to remove your shoes in preparation for entering the body scanner. Pick a pair that come off easily. There’s nothing more irritating than having to do up your laces over and over again.
  • The list of prohibited items is forever updating. Have a look at your carrier’s official website for what is not allowed on board their aircraft.

How to find cheap flights

What is the best day to buy a plane ticket?

Airfares offered on Friday tend to be the cheapest, according to flight demand on Travelocity.ca in 2021. Purchasing your airfares on a Thursday or Saturday can also provide better value, however our advice if you’re looking to save money is to avoid booking on a Wednesday or Sunday. Our data shows that those two days have the highest ticket values on average, so keep this in mind if you’re browsing flight deals.

 

What are the cheapest days to fly?

Frequent travellers may already know this, earlier in the week is often the cheapest time to fly. Flights departing on a Monday are the cheapest of the week. Since flights towards the middle of the week tend to be more popular, this causes the prices to rise. This is why, on average, airfares booked on Travelocity.ca in 2021 were most expensive for Wednesday departures.

 

How far in advance can you book a flight?

Here’s the deal: It is typically possible to start comparing international airfares on Travelocity.ca up to 12 months in advance. However, it does depend on the carrier as not all airlines release their prices that far out. According to our 2021 flight demand trends, last minute planners can still bag a bargain with some of the cheapest fares appearing 2-4 weeks prior to their travel dates.
